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ology

The word 'futon' originates from the Japanese word '布団' (futon), which refers to a traditional bedding system consisting of a mattress and a duvet. The term was adopted into English in the late 20th century as Japanese culture gained popularity in the West, particularly in the context of minimalist and space-saving furniture designs.
